Once malnourished and fighting for life, Bobcat, a handsome ginger feline, has taken a remarkable journey. His loving owner, Melanie Futorian, tells an uplifting tale of resilience and mutual Support.
Rescued two-and-a-half years ago by Futorian, Bobcat was in a dire state. “He was severely underweight, infested with parasites and suffering from a respiratory infection,” she recalled. The vet had grave concerns about his chances of survival. But Bobcat wasn’t ready to throw in the towel. After a 36-hour stint in the animal hospital, he staged an impressive recovery.
Today, this feral-turned-friendly feline has grown into a healthy 15-pound ball of affection. Futorian herself was unwell when she adopted Bobcat, and she credits their mutual Support for their health turnaround. “We both helped each other,” she shared.
These days, Bobcat’s quirky personality shines through. He even enjoys his own luxurious mesh tent on the balcony, complete with plants, toys, and food. Futorian captures Bobcat’s adventures in short films that have landed spots at the prestigious New York Cat Film Festival. “He’s a star now,” she beams with pride.
